Simone is clinical psychology registrar. She is an open, kind, empathic and directive therapist who takes a collaborative and person-centred approach to treatment with clients. Simone draws from experience working with individuals, parents and groups.

She believes that the way we relate to ourselves, and others is a powerful determinant of our wellbeing, and that by reflecting on our patterns of relating we can make changes that enable us to live more content, enjoyable and personally meaningful lives.

Practice Director Julie Cochrane as been practicing ISTDP since 1995, She founded Dynamic Psychotherapy in Carlton, Victoria, with the aim of bringing the benefits of ISTDP to as many people as possible.

25 Therapists, 2 Buildings, 1 Mission

Since then, Dynamic Pyschotherapy has grown significantly, and now operates across two buildings in Carlton, just outside of the Melbourne CBD. The team and footprint may have grown, but the mission remains the same – helping people achieve transformational change through therapy.
